- ***THIS SYNOPSIS IS BEING AMENDED TO ADD THE FOLLOWING INFORMATION: Any formulator who will be providing an offer for this Light Brown Apple Moth (LBAM) solicitation will need to provide a sample of their formulated product to the laboratory listed below for a toxicology study. Only light brown apple moth formulations will be accepted and tested. Note, samples need to be received at the laboratory by March 24, 2008 in order for tests to be completed within the required timeframe. The USDA, APHIS is required to have these toxicology studies performed on the LBAM formulations to support USDA?s determination that aerial treatments over residential areas using the pheromone products are safe. The following six toxicology studies will be conducted on each LBAM product received: Acute oral toxicity, primary eye irritation, acute inhalation toxicity, acute dermal toxicity, primary skin irritation, and a local lymph node assay. The USDA, APHIS will be paying for each of the tests. Each vendor should submit 3 Kg or 3 Liters of their formulated LBAM product, along with an Material Safety Data Sheet and a Certificate of Analysis to the following address: Dr. Jan Kuhn, STILLMEADOW, Inc. 12852 Park One Drive, Sugar Land TX 77478, Ph. 281-240-8828 FAX 281-240-8448.*** The United States Department of Agriculture (USDA), Animal Plant Health Inspection Service (APHIS), Plant Protection and Quarantine (PPQ) has a requirement for light brown apple moth pheromone formulations to support the light brown apple moth program in California. A firm fixed price commercial supply contract is anticipated for this procurement. The contract will include a base year with the option to extend the contract for an additional two (2) years.
